About K‐S Yu
K‐S Yu is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Psychiatry and Mental health,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, having authored 14 papers that have together received 376 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Diabetes Treatment and Management (3 papers), Pharmaceutical Practices and Patient Outcomes (2 papers),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(2 papers), Schizophrenia research and treatment (2 papers), Pharmaceutical studies and practices (2 papers), Epilepsy research and treatment (2 papers), Metabolomics and Mass Spectrometry Studies (2 papers) and Antiplatelet Therapy and Cardiovascular Diseases (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macology (112 citations),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ine (43 citations), Developmental Neuroscience (23 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(89 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(20 citations). K‐S Yu has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Joo‐Youn Cho, I-J Jang, Min‐Ho Choi, S. G. Shin, Jae‐Yong Chung, Kyoung Soo Lim, Jae‐Heon Kang, Jin Soo Moon, Han Byul Jang and In‐Jin Jang.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ical Pharmacology & Therapeutics, Annals of the Rheumatic Diseases, Pediatric Obesity, International Journal of Clinical Pharmacology and Therapeutics and Journal of Clinical Pharmacy and Therapeutics.
